About 21 Kings Road
21 Kings Road is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Bury St Edmunds (IP33 3DJ). It has a recorded floor area of 52 m² (around 560 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(May 2025)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(October 2008);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Poor to Average and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include a basement. Period features are noted in the property record.
It changed hands recently, sold September 2025 for £238,000.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Across 2012–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.3%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£425/sq ft) was about 60.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 52 m² it's 16.1%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(62 m² median across 31 EPCs).
